Cultural psychology is a branch of psychology that studies how culture influences human behavior, cognition, emotion, and motivation. It examines the ways that people from different cultural backgrounds perceive themselves, others, and the world around them. Cultural psychology also explores how cultural practices, norms, and values shape and are shaped by psychological processes.


One of the most influential and comprehensive textbooks on cultural psychology is Cultural Psychology by Steven J. Heine, a professor of psychology at the University of British Columbia. The book, which is now in its fourth edition, provides an introduction to the field of cultural psychology, covering topics such as cultural evolution, methods for studying culture and psychology, development and socialization, self and personality, motivation, cognition and perception, interpersonal attraction, close relationships, and groups, living in multicultural worlds, physical health, mental health, morality, religion, and justice, and emotions.
